Two more persons died of swine flu in Rajasthan, taking the death toll due to the dreaded HINI virus to 432 since January this year, an official said on Tuesday.

Out of 6,689 people diagnosed with the virus in the state, 432 people have died, an official of State Medical and Health Directorate said .

Barring Dholpur and Sirohi, swine flu deaths have occurred in all of the 31 districts of Rajasthan, the official added.

In Kota, 50-year-old Madan Lal from Kalyanpura village died last night at a private hospital, Chief Medical and Health Officer (CMHO) of the district Dr R N Yadav said.

He was admitted to the hospital on April 11 and was tested H1N1 positive on April 12, Yadav said.

Jaipur has recorded the maximum number of 85 deaths followed by Ajmer 48, Jodhpur 33, Nagaur 31, Barmer 23, Kota 21, Udaipur 15, Chittorgarh 14, Bhilwara and Tonk 13 each, Sikar and Pali 12 each, Jhunjhunu 11, Churu 10, Bikaner 8, Dausa and Bharatpur 7 each, Rajsamand, Alwar and Banswara 6 each.
